Biography

Dr. Dwight Thomas Curtis has been a practicing physician since 1988. He is Board certified in Family Practice. His medical staff appointments include Acadia General Hospital in Crowley, Our Lady of Lourdes Hospital in Lafayette, Acadia-St. Landry Hospital in Church Point and Women’s and Children’s Hospital in Lafayette. Dr. Curtis is a member of the American Academy of Family Physicians, Louisiana Academy of Family Physicians, Louisiana State Medical Society and the Acadia Parish Medical Society.

 

 

 

Dr. Curtis is a graduate of the Wynne High School Class of 1978 in Wynne, Arkansas. He attended the University of Southwestern Louisiana at Lafayette majoring in Biology and Chemistry and received a Bachelor of Science in 1981. He was on the Dean’s List for College of Science for 5 semesters. Dr. Curtis received his Doctors of Medicine degree in 1985 from Louisiana State University School of Medicine in New Orleans and was a member of Alpha Omega Alpha. He completed his Family Medicine residency in June of 1988 at W.O. Moss Regional Hospital in Lake Charles.
